Lytro open to partnering with smartphone makers, executive suggests

Now that its famed light field camera has finally become official , Lytro is looking to the future, with an eye, apparently, toward the cellphone market. During a recent interview with PC World , Lytro executive chairman Charles Chi described his company’s new sensor in greater detail, and talked at length about its purportedly superior battery life. He also divulged a few hints about Lytro’s roadmap.
